Mario Tennis review. Classic Game Room presents a CGR Undertow review of Mario Tennis for the Nintendo 64 developed by Camelot and published by Nintendo.
It's hard to remember a time before Mario sports games, but during the Nintendo 64 era, the concept was exciting and new. And the two earliest games proved Mario's natural athletic abilities. The first was Mario Golf, and a year later, it was Mario Tennis. This outstanding tennis game brought together the fun and simplicity of arcade sports games with the iconic characters of the Super Mario franchise. In retrospect, it's obvious. But in the year 2000, it was ingenious. Developed by Camelot, Mario Tennis is a simple tennis game packed with features. The gameplay is fast and accessible, offering up an impressive roster of 16 characters. That's only a few less than the GameCube sequel would have. The game offers several single-player modes, but like so many N64 classics, the real draw is its multiplayer. Mario Tennis supports two, three and four-player multiplayer with a variety of party-inducing modes. On a system known for great multiplayer, Mario Tennis fits right in.
